Global Strategic Accounts Internship

MFS is a premier investment management firm with a rich history and a growing global reputation. Since 1924, when our founders invented the mutual fund, collaboration and innovation have fueled our success. When you join our team, you will be challenged by the work you do, and you will share your talents with a vibrant network of vested individuals to create an elite organization and build a rewarding career.

This Intern experience provides participants with a meaningful, relevant work experience as part of their academic studies. In addition to daily responsibilities, participants will have the opportunity to participate in a series of structured activities designed to enhance their learning experience including:

  • Intern New Hire Orientation
  • Senior Leadership Speaker Series
  • Social & Networking Events
  • Presentation Challenges

At the conclusion of this position, interns will have increased their knowledge of investing, the mutual fund industry, employee engagement, and a firm understanding of how sales works at an asset manager.

The MFS Summer Internship program is a 10-12-week program, starting June 3rd and ending on August 8th. Students work full-time, Monday through Friday, 35- 40 hours per week and are paid hourly. All applicants must be authorized to work in the United States. Internships are open to students who are rising seniors (class of 2026).

MFS is a hybrid work environment (with 2 remote days and 3 on-site days) unless otherwise stated in the job posting.

About the Global Strategic Accounts Internship

The Global Strategic Accounts Intern participant is an integral part of the Global Strategic Accounts Team and MFS Sales Distribution. Projects and tasks assigned provide tremendous educational exposure on MFS and financial services industry. This position offers a great opportunity for someone looking to get started in the industry. The Global Strategic Accounts Intern will assist all areas of the department including client dealer relationships; product distribution; data analytics; event planning and marketing. In addition, gain a fundamental understanding of the financial services industry by working with numerous stakeholders of the organization. The environment is fast paced, dynamic, fun and engaging.

Principle Responsibilities

  • Creates, oversees, & maintains sales and marketing related information on assigned firms (i.e. daily, monthly, and quarterly sales reporting using our CRM)
  • Help coordinate events on behalf of the department for global, national, regional and in house functions. (i.e. luncheon and dinners, securing speakers, ordering literature, other logistical concerns as requested)
  • Gain exposure to different departments within MFS such as: marketing, sales, event management, portfolio management and Senior Executives
  • Develop a foundation of understanding for the financial services industry
  • Further strengthen public speaking skills by presenting an MFS sales pitch among your peers and management for evaluation and constructive criticism
  • Research industry and market related topics and opportunity to present findings to the team
  • Opportunity to attend local client meetings and conferences to gain a better understanding of the relationship between MFS and our partner firms
  • Help maintain and edit inter-department literature (i.e. platform and literature grids)
  • Project based work with MFD Distribution Risk & Regulatory team

Job Requirements

  • Demonstrates desire to pursue a career in the Financial Services industry (sales, marketing, operations or investment related).
  • Proficiency in PowerPoint, Word, and Excel, experience preferred.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ills
  • Strong attention to detail and ability to multitask
  • Strong public speaking skill
  • Drive, enthusiasm, creativity and excellent interpersonal skills
